What Features Should You Prioritize in a High Altitude Sleeping Bag?
When selecting the best sleeping bag for high altitude, several key features should be prioritized to ensure warmth, comfort, and protection from the elements.
- Insulation Type: Choose between down and synthetic insulation; down offers superior warmth-to-weight ratio and compressibility, while synthetic performs better in wet conditions and dries faster.
- Temperature Rating: Ensure the bag has an appropriate temperature rating for high altitude, usually rated lower than the expected nighttime temperatures to accommodate for wind chill and other factors.
- Weight and Packability: Look for a lightweight and easily packable design, as high altitude treks often require carrying gear over long distances, making weight a crucial factor.
- Shell Material: A durable, water-resistant shell fabric helps to keep moisture out and provides protection against the harsh conditions often found at high altitudes.
- Design Features: Features like a draft collar, hood, and zipper baffles enhance warmth retention; consider bags with these features for added comfort in cold conditions.
- Length and Width: Ensure the bag fits your body type comfortably; a snug fit reduces cold spots, while a larger size may provide more room but can lead to heat loss.
- Additional Features: Consider added features like pockets for storing small items, a stuff sack for easy transport, and compatibility with sleeping pads to enhance insulation and comfort.
How Do Different Insulation Types Impact High-Altitude Sleeping Bags?
The type of insulation in high-altitude sleeping bags significantly influences their warmth, weight, and packability.
- Down Insulation: Down insulation is made from the fine feathers of birds, typically ducks or geese, and is renowned for its excellent warmth-to-weight ratio.
- Synthetic Insulation: Synthetic insulation is made from polyester fibers designed to mimic the insulating properties of down and provides good performance even when wet.
- Hybrid Insulation: Hybrid insulation combines both down and synthetic materials, aiming to leverage the strengths of each for optimal warmth and moisture resistance.
- Foam Insulation: Foam insulation uses a lightweight foam material that offers decent thermal protection and is often used in more budget-friendly or specialized sleeping bags.
Down Insulation: This type of insulation is highly compressible, allowing for a lighter and smaller packed size, which is essential for high-altitude trekking. However, it loses its insulating properties when exposed to moisture, making it less suitable for wet conditions unless treated with a water-repellent finish.
Synthetic Insulation: Synthetic insulation is designed to retain warmth even when damp, making it an excellent choice for unpredictable weather conditions common at high altitudes. While generally heavier and bulkier than down, advancements in technology have led to lightweight synthetic options that perform adequately in extreme temperatures.
Hybrid Insulation: Hybrid insulation provides a balanced approach, utilizing down in areas where weight and compressibility are critical, while incorporating synthetic fill in moisture-prone areas. This design helps enhance durability and moisture resistance, which is particularly beneficial for high-altitude environments.
Foam Insulation: Foam insulation is primarily used in less technical sleeping bags but can be effective in certain high-altitude applications, especially when weight is less of a concern. Its structure offers consistent warmth but typically lacks the compressibility and packability of down and synthetic options.
What Temperature Ratings Are Most Suitable for High-Altitude Conditions?
When selecting a sleeping bag for high-altitude conditions, temperature ratings are crucial for ensuring warmth and comfort.
- 0°F to -10°F (-18°C to -23°C): Ideal for extreme cold conditions typically found at higher elevations.
- 10°F to 20°F (-12°C to -6°C): Suitable for cold mountain nights where temperatures may drop significantly but not to extreme lows.
- 20°F to 30°F (-6°C to -1°C): Good for mild high-altitude climates or during the spring and fall seasons.
- 30°F to 40°F (1°C to 4°C): Best for warmer high-altitude conditions, ideal for summer camping in mountainous regions.
Sleeping bags rated at 0°F to -10°F are designed to keep you warm in severe conditions, making them perfect for high-altitude environments where temperatures can plummet during the night. These bags often utilize advanced insulation materials that provide excellent thermal efficiency, even in damp conditions.
The 10°F to 20°F rating is versatile for many high-altitude scenarios, especially when the climate is expected to be cold but not frigid. This range allows for a comfortable night’s sleep without the risk of overheating during less severe cold spells.
For those venturing into high-altitude areas during the shoulder seasons, bags rated from 20°F to 30°F can provide adequate warmth without being overly restrictive. These sleeping bags are typically lighter and more packable, making them suitable for hikers who need to minimize weight.
Finally, a sleeping bag rated between 30°F to 40°F is ideal for warmer high-altitude camping, particularly in summer months. These bags are often more breathable and lighter, catering to campers who prioritize comfort over extreme insulation in milder conditions.

How Does Size and Weight Affect Your Choice of Sleeping Bag for High Altitude?
When selecting the best sleeping bag for high altitude, size and weight are crucial factors to consider due to the challenging conditions and the need for portability.
- Weight: The weight of the sleeping bag is critical for high-altitude expeditions where every ounce counts. Lightweight sleeping bags, typically those made from down insulation, are easier to carry during long treks and help reduce overall pack weight, allowing you to conserve energy and improve mobility.
- Packability: A sleeping bag’s packability refers to how small it can compress when stored. High-altitude adventurers benefit from bags that can be compressed into a compact size, as this allows for more space in your backpack for other essential gear, making it easier to manage weight distribution and accessibility.
- Size (Length and Width): The dimensions of the sleeping bag should accommodate your body comfortably while minimizing excess space that could lead to heat loss. A well-fitted sleeping bag will trap warmth more efficiently, which is particularly important in cold, high-altitude environments where insulation performance is paramount.
- Insulation Type: The choice of insulation also affects the weight and size of the sleeping bag. Down insulation, while lightweight and compressible, may not perform well when wet, whereas synthetic insulation offers better moisture resistance but is often bulkier. The right balance of insulation type, weight, and size is essential for high-altitude excursions.
- Temperature Rating: The temperature rating of the sleeping bag should match the expected conditions at high altitudes. A bag that is too lightweight may not provide adequate warmth, while one that is excessively warm can add unnecessary weight and bulk, making it harder to carry during the climb.

What Common Mistakes Should You Avoid When Selecting a High Altitude Sleeping Bag?
When selecting the best sleeping bag for high altitude, avoiding common mistakes can significantly enhance your comfort and safety during your adventures.
- Ignoring Temperature Ratings: Many outdoor enthusiasts overlook the importance of a sleeping bag’s temperature rating, which indicates the lowest temperature at which the bag can keep a sleeper warm. Choosing a bag that is not rated for the expected temperatures at high altitudes can lead to hypothermia or severe discomfort during the night.
- Choosing the Wrong Insulation Type: There are primarily two types of insulation: down and synthetic. While down is lighter and more compressible, it loses its insulating properties when wet; synthetic insulation, on the other hand, retains warmth even when damp. Depending on the expected weather conditions and moisture levels, selecting the appropriate insulation type is crucial for maintaining warmth.
- Neglecting Weight and Packability: High altitude expeditions often require carrying gear over long distances, making the weight and packability of your sleeping bag essential. A bulky or heavy sleeping bag can add unnecessary strain, so it’s important to find a balance between warmth and weight to ensure ease of transport.
- Overlooking Fit and Design: The fit of a sleeping bag affects its thermal efficiency; a bag that is too large will not trap heat effectively, while one that is too tight may restrict movement and comfort. Additionally, features like hoods, draft collars, and zipper placements can enhance warmth and usability, so consider these design elements when making your choice.
- Disregarding Additional Features: Many sleeping bags come with features that can enhance functionality, such as water-resistant shells, built-in pockets, or compatibility with sleeping pads. These additional features can significantly impact comfort and convenience during high-altitude camping, so be sure to assess what is available.
